THIS is the OI,Iest and Largest Firm of Cycle Manufacturers in the

World with Factories in Birmingh'tm and Coventry. It is next to impossible to accurately ~escribe the vac:tness of this cuncern, but to

give some idea it is interesting to note that the Factories cover an area of something like six or seven acres of ground, and about 1.200 Machines are turned out per week. In addition to these, thousands of pairs of Ricksha Wheels are made every year.

'rhe quality and construction of the Machines is of the very best, Rudge­Whitworth having been awarded no less than 29 Gold Medals at the various Exhibitions.

Among the Patrons of Rudge-Whitworth, Ltd., are H.R.H. The Princess of Wales, H.R.H. The Duke of York, H.R.H. The Princess Beatrice, H.LM. The Empress of Austria, H.M. The King of Spain, H.M. The Queen of Greece, and the 113ading nobility and aristocracy of England.

The extraordinary success which has been gained by Rudge-Whitworth Cycles and the innumerable victories that have been won on them in all parts of the world cannot be estimated.

The following is a small selection :-1 Mile Record, 1 min. 25.3/5 secs.

100 Miles World Record. 100 Kilometers World's Cha.mpionship.

50 Kilometers French Championship. 10 Kilometers Dutch Championship.

while records annexed by riders of Rudge-Whitworth Cycles are innumerable. Rudge-Whitworth. Ltd., have also been patronised by the BrItish

Government, and the Ambulance Wagons for 'the Soudan Expedition were manufactured at the Factories of Rudge-Whitworth, Ltd., as well as Machine supplied to the 2nd Life Guards, Royal Horse Guards, Metropolitan Police, Manchester Police. and the Civil Servants of Ireland.

The Company has Depots in the principal centres of England (having no less than three in London itself), with distributing centres in every country in the world. In South Africa there are three Depots, viz., 17, Hout Street, Cape Town, 38, Main Street, Port Elizabeth, and Henwood's Buildings, J ohannes­burg, with complete Workshops where Repairs are executed for every class and make of Cycle. 'rhe South African Branches are under the control of Mr. L. S. Meintjes, who is known to every Cyclist in South Africa, and not a few in Europe and America.

The high degree of perfection to which Rudge-Whitworth Cycles have been brought created a demand which, at times, was impossible for the Company to meet, and through the long delay in the execution of their orders several patrons were disappointed. This difficulty has now practically been overcome, and by extensive additions to Machinery and a complete reorganization of the two Factories, orders placed will be promptly executed to the entire satisfaction of all Patrons.
